Despite the long album rollout process that’s been full of brief video clips and hints, we’ve only heard one full song — “Back To The Shack” — from Weezer’s new album, Everything Will Be Alright In The End. They’ve unveiled another new one called “Cleopatra,” which was first previewed in a video last week. You [...]

The last entry in Weezer’s seasonal EP series is here. After dropping Spring, Summer, and Autumn installments, the band has graced us with SZNZ: Winter in honor of today’s solstice.
